**Q: Why did my request get a 429 from the Tollgate gateway?**

Tollgate enforces per-service token buckets: 200 requests/minute default, bursts up to 50. Limits are keyed on the calling service identity, not IP. If you're reviewing code that retries on 429, check it honors the Retry-After header and backs off exponentially — hammering the gateway triggers a temporary ban. Custom limits require a quota entry in the gateway config repo, approved by the platform team. For quota increases or disputes, email the gateway owners at the address below.

escalation mailbox, fahaf-bajep: druael@lumiccorp.internal

Handover — office move to Brackenfield House. Desks and chairs go with Tollway Removals on Thursday; IT crates already labelled by floor. Kettle and plants stay until Friday. The locked filing cabinet from the director's office travels separately by courier, not with the main load. Keys stay with you until collection. The hand-over instruction for that courier is noted below.

drop instructions, hahip-badug: the quenox ralath courier leaves the kaseth fraiel rusiel tameth belys istdor ralion giliel ledger at gate 7830 under passcode 165413

Drift on humidity probes exceeds tolerance after ~30 days. Controller (Greenlatch v2) now applies rolling recalibration against the reference probe in bay 3. Reviewer: check the recalibration window math — off-by-one there caused the Thistlebrook incident. Drift beyond 8% triggers a hold on irrigation automation, manual override only. Alerting routes through the standard Greenlatch channel. Do not merge changes to the smoothing function without a soak test. The controller runs with the following configuration.

settings of fahag-haduf:
[ulaox]
port = 8443
region = south-2
host = ulaox.lumiccorp.internal
timeout_ms = 500
retries = 8

## Runbook: Parcel Webhook Verification

For reviewers of the Dovetrack parcel-tracking service: every inbound webhook from the Harloway courier network must pass HMAC verification before the status update is persisted. Verification failures should be logged and dropped, never retried. The verifier reads its signing secret from the service env file, on the line directly below:

secret setting of tajof-bahif: COURIER_KEY3=65d